The Convener of the Mimikay Political Movement, Oghenekaro Akpososo, has extended warm felicitations to Muslim faithful across Nigeria on the occasion of Eid al-Fitr.
In a statement released to mark the celebration, Akpososo congratulated the Muslim Ummah on the successful completion of the holy month of Ramadan, describing the period as one of deep spiritual reflection, sacrifice, and devotion.
He urged Muslims to uphold the values of love, patience, tolerance, and generosity imbibed during Ramadan, stressing that such virtues are essential for fostering national unity and peaceful coexistence.
The Mimikay Political Movement Convener further called on Nigerians, regardless of religious or ethnic backgrounds, to embrace unity and work collectively towards the progress and stability of the nation.
Akpososo also encouraged citizens to continue praying for Nigeria, expressing confidence that the country will surmount its challenges through faith, resilience, and shared commitment to nation-building.
He concluded by wishing Muslim faithful a peaceful and joyous Eid al-Fitr celebration, praying that the season brings happiness, prosperity, and renewed hope to all.
